            In the mean time, if you saved your bookmarks as a *.adr file (Try searching your computer for *.adr), just copy or rename it to "opera.html". Then open that file, and bookmark it. You will be able to see all your old bookmarks!

            I don't work for opera - I'm just someone who played until I got something to sort of work, because I was desperate. The *.adr files aren't really *.html files, but they can be read by most browsers.

            It would be very hard to simply import it to the current Opera 25 - because the old bookmarks were hierarchal, meaning that you could have nested sub-folders, whereas the Opera 25 bookmark page doesn't seem to be.

              I forgot to say - if you don't know how to open a file on your computer, its different than in older operas:

              If the file is on drive c:, you can find it by

              1. Put "file:///C:/" in the opera address bar.
              2. Hit Enter.
              3. Navigate your way to the file.

              BTW, creating a bookmark to your old bookmarks doesn't import the old bookmarks - just lets you see them.
